Making an Image or Button with a Link:

Follow these simple directions -- after you make a couple links you'll get the idea and you can do it without help! :-)

1. Open the page you want to work with in the Easy Editor window by clicking the edit button in the Site Map.

2. Tap the image or button you want to have the link with your cursor, thus selecting it (you'll see a bounding box around it at this point).

3. Click the small "link" icon near top of Editor window (it looks like a piece of chain link in front of a globe)

4. Select Type: "http:" with the pull down menu.

5. If the link is to another site, enter in the URL field:

http://www.yahoo.com (or whatever the site address is)

6. If the link is within YOUR site, you need to use this method:

If the page you're linking TO is named "About Us", you would enter:

/_About+Us.html

Note: Don't use spaces, use the "+" plus sign instead if you have pages with more than one word in their name

If the page you're linking TO is named "Products" for instance, you would enter:

/_Products.html

6. Click OK when you're finished.

Making a "Mail To:" Link (or Hyperlink):

1. Open the page you want to work with in the Easy Editor window and highlight the text you want to become the "mail to:" link.

2. Click the small "link" icon near top of Editor window (it looks like 3 chain links hooked together).

3. Select Type: "mailto:" in the pull down menu and enter:

mailto:youraddress@yourcompany.com

in the URL field.

4. Click OK.

5. Click the little floppy disk icon near top left side of menu to SAVE your work
